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
49129952049 849783105 03353827 927415
23725 6042 02712235
23725 6042 02712235
790553264 68263 1766126011 74649 94351
All about undefined
Interested in learning more?
23725 6042 02712235
790553264 68263 1766126011 74649 94351
See more
96908530499 13918
3410935 468218650 90
See more
81726821663 53700097 519985287
777611093 00649190 67
See more